🏙️ City Langlade, Miquelon-Langlade, Saint Pierre and Miquelon
👥 Population Approximately 600 (shared with Miquelon village; Langlade is primarily seasonal)
💻 Internet Speed Fiber optic available via SPM Telecom; speeds up to 100 Mbps in Miquelon village, slower satellite/point-to-point on Langlade proper
💸 Currency & Banking Euro (€). 1 EUR ≈ 1.09 USD. 1 USD ≈ 0.92 EUR
🚰 Tap Water Drinkable and high quality (surface water treated locally)
🔌 Power 230V, 50Hz, 🔌 Type E (French standard)
📶 SIM Card SPM Telecom (Ameris). Prepaid cards from €20 at 'Le Comptoir' in Miquelon
💳 Banking for Expats Banque de Saint-Pierre-et-Miquelon (BSPM). Cards accepted at major shops, but cash is preferred on Langlade
🛌 Accommodation Seasonal gîtes and Airbnb. Limited availability; most digital nomads stay in Miquelon village and commute to Langlade
💳 Cashless Friendly Moderate. Major stores in Miquelon accept cards, but Langlade summer cabins are mostly cash-based
🏠 Short Term Rentals Airbnb (approx. €80-€120/night) or Gîtes de France SPM
🛏️ Budget Accommodation Auberge de l'Îles (Miquelon) - approximately €75 per night
🏙️ Best Area to Stay for Tourists Anse du Gouvernement (Langlade) for nature and the beach
🏙️ Best Area to Stay for Digital Nomads Miquelon Village for reliable power and proximity to the grocery store/internet hub

BUSINESS
Topic Details
🏢 Studio Purchase Price (City Center) Approx. €2,200 per m² (e.g., 40 m² = €88,000 in Saint-Pierre/Miquelon village)
🏢 Studio Purchase Price (Outside City) Approx. €1,500 per m² (e.g., 40 m² = €60,000 for Langlade summer cabins)
🏠 1-Bedroom Purchase Price (City Center) Approx. €2,000 per m² (e.g., 60 m² = €120,000)
🏠 1-Bedroom Purchase Price (Outside City) Approx. €1,400 per m² (e.g., 60 m² = €84,000)
🏡 2-Bedroom Purchase Price (City Center) Approx. €1,900 per m² (e.g., 80 m² = €152,000)
🏡 2-Bedroom Purchase Price (Outside City) Approx. €1,300 per m² (e.g., 80 m² = €104,000)
💼 Corporate Tax 23% (local SPM tax code differs from Mainland France)
💵 Dividend Withholding Tax 15% standard rate
🏦 Tax System Autonomous tax jurisdiction; Residency over 183 days triggers local taxation
📈 Highest Income Tax Bracket 40% (for income over €100,000)
🧾 VAT 0% (SPM is exempt from VAT, though a local import tax 'Tasse de consommation' applies)
🌐 Controlled Foreign Company (CFC) Rules Yes, simplified rules based on French General Tax Code
🏠 Property Tax Yes, based on the rental value (Taxe foncière)
🏠 Property Transaction Tax Approx. 8% (Notary and registration fees)
💻 Attractive Tax System for Digital Nomads No specific nomad visa; standard French/EU residency rules apply with local tax rates
